Job Overview

The individual will be responsible for the performance of scheduled and un-scheduled maintenance. She/ he shall ensure assigned aircraft are supported and maintained in an airworthy condition.

Key Responsibilities

  • Responsible for all work carried out and certified by him on the aircraft under the scope of his authorization privilege and to ensure that all statutory regulations regarding airworthiness of the aircraft and company requirements are met
  • Maintaining and improving their knowledge in respect to the aircraft, its systems and equipment, the civil aviation requirement of India and company policy
  • The quality of work performed on the aircraft ensuring due diligence is exercised in respect to safety for themselves and others, that all work carried out is appropriately recorded, certified and cross-referenced as appropriate
  • Complete all aircraft documentation accurately and in a timely manner. Ensure AMOS is updated (completion of work order, label booking (if any) & tech log parameters are updated) regarding performance of maintenance on VTI Fleet
  • Strictly comply with safety procedures while working within the vicinity of the aircraft to protect self and others and prevent damage to the aircraft and its equipment
  • Ensures appropriate and documented shift handover at the end of the shift duty
  • Ensuring that all interchangeability of components is confirmed through reference to the IPC and / other relevant approved documentation. In case of trouble shooting suspected components will be given with annotation \xe2\x80\x9cHOLD\xe2\x80\x9d in tag
  • Ensuring that he is aware of all company operating procedures and fully understand all quality and technical reporting systems including mandatory occurrence/delay reporting
  • Being smart and tidy in appearance so reflecting the company image
  • Reporting all vehicle, ramp and aircraft unserviceability immediately to their designated Manager
  • Maintain a personal logbook with details of all maintenance activity carried out by the individual
  • Return of Serviceable and unserviceable components back to stores
  • Duty Engineer/Sr. AME will also assist to shift in charge/station manager for all administration issues as may be required
  • Ensure discipline and enthuses team spirit understanding amongst his shift
Skills & Attributes
  • Excellent communication skills
  • Good standard of computer literacy (MS office applications) & AMOS application
Work Experience
  • Have acquired full scope authorization on company fleet a/c on A320 /B787/B737
  • Minimum 2 years of certifying experience as full scope authorization on A320 /B787/B737
Qualification
  • Must have valid CAR 66 Type Rating B1 License on A320 family aircraft fitted with CFM56 and CFM LEAP 1A engine
